Introduction

The mirror method is a transformative technique that helps individuals enhance their self-awareness and personal growth. By metaphorically reflecting on one's thoughts and actions, the mirror method allows people to gain insights into their behaviors and emotional responses. This approach is particularly effective for those seeking to improve their mental well-being and interpersonal relationships.

Here are some key aspects of the mirror method:
  • Self-Reflection: The core of the mirror method lies in self-reflection, where individuals assess their actions and motivations.
  • Behavioral Awareness: It encourages a deeper understanding of how one's behavior impacts themselves and others.
  • Emotional Insight: The method helps individuals recognize and process their emotions, leading to better emotional regulation.
  • Personal Growth: By identifying patterns and triggers, users can foster personal development and make positive changes.

FAQs

How can I apply the mirror method in my daily life?

You can apply the mirror method by setting aside time for self-reflection, journaling your thoughts, and actively observing your behaviors in various situations.

What are the benefits of using the mirror method?

The mirror method offers benefits such as increased self-awareness, improved emotional regulation, and enhanced personal growth.

Are there any common mistakes people make when using the mirror method?

Common mistakes include being overly critical of oneself or not allowing enough time for genuine reflection.

Can the mirror method help with anxiety or stress?

Yes, the mirror method can help individuals identify stress triggers and develop coping strategies, thereby reducing anxiety.

Is the mirror method suitable for everyone?

The mirror method can be beneficial for most individuals, but those with severe mental health issues should consult a professional before starting.
